About The Position

The Estimator/Project Manager plays a crucial role in both the bidding and execution of civil construction projects. This position is responsible for identifying projects to bid, estimating costs, coordinating subcontractor and supplier bids, and ensuring timely and accurate bid submissions. Once a project is awarded, the Estimator/PM manages contract documentation, project setup, buyout, submittals, RFIs, change orders, and invoicing. They work closely with the owner, Operations Manager, Superintendents and Foremen to ensure successful project execution, cost control, and final reconciliation. Requirements

  • 5+ years of construction experience preferably excavating, underground utilities, street work, civil projects, and general construction.
  • Familiarity with the contract process from bidding through closeout: eg. Qualifying subs, completing subcontracts, processing submittments, change orders, RFIs, pay apps, permits, etc.
  • Project management experience including contract management, submittals, scheduling, material procurement, etc.
  • In depth knowledge of and experience using Excel.
  • Experience and knowledge to independently read and interpret plans and specifications and perform take-offs for estimating.
  • Knowledge of and experience using construction software such as Bluebeam, etc.
  • Comfortable building relationships and negotiating with subs, suppliers and owners.
  • Good communication skills and a knack for logistics and planning.
  • Understand and follow specifications and blueprints with keen attention to detail.
